A haunted library is under threat when a monster prowls the stacks.
 
"Surround yourself with magic and fantasy - in this brilliant second book in the series." ★★★★★
_____________________________________________
 
A magical creature arrives that doesn't play nicely with others.
 
To make matters worse, loyalty between friends is tested when Brigit is accused of vandalism and stealing test answers. The dryad must find the guilty party fast or she could be devoured by a creature never seen before on campus!
